Appalachian Bible College vs Geneva College
Appalachian Bible College and Geneva College, both rooted in Christian values, offer distinct educational experiences. Appalachian Bible College, nestled in the heart of West Virginia, boasts a close-knit community with a focus on biblical studies and ministry preparation. Geneva College, located in Beaver Falls, Pennsylvania, emphasizes a liberal arts education grounded in a Reformed Christian worldview. While both institutions share a commitment to academic excellence, they differ in acceptance rates, popular majors, student body demographics, and graduation rates. |---|---|---|
Overview |
||
| Location | Mount Hope, West Virginia | Beaver Falls, Pennsylvania |
| Campus setting | Rural: Fringe | Suburb: Large |
| College type | 4 year | 4 year |
| Control/business model | Private (Non Profit) | Private (Non Profit) |
| Calendar system | Semester | Semester |
| Degrees offered | Undergraduate and Graduate | Undergraduate and Graduate |
| Students retention rate | 68.0% | 73.0% |

Admission |
||
| Acceptance rate | 46.2% | 79.4% |

| SAT range | 1035 - 1190 | N/A |
| ACT range | 19 - 26 | N/A |
| Students submitting SAT score | 41.0% | |
| Students submitting ACT score | 59.0% | |
| Total number of applicants | 91 | 1,551 |
| Total number of admissions given out | 42 | 1,231 |
| Admitted students who chose to enroll | 27 | 245 |
| Yield rate | 64.3% | 19.9% |
| Test scores (SAT/ACT) | N/A | N/A |
| High school GPA | Required | Required |
| Recommendation letters | Required | Not required |
| High school transcript | Not required | Not required |
| English proficiency test (e.g. TOEFL) | Required | Required |

Tuition and Fees |
||
| Sticker price | $25,908 | $35,770 |
| Average net price | $15,977 | $19,895 |
| Tuition | $14,000 | $29,160 |
